452 Card.   If your main concern is noise, the homasote will make a huge difference. Then when you are done with the wiring, purchase a roll of convoluted acoustic foam. Fasten to the underside with pushpins and your layout will be whisper quiet, remember to face the convoluted side up.   The majority of the sound is created inside the benchwork just like an acoustic guitar. The foam will absorb the sound like a sponge to water. If you need to get to the wiring, just pull the pushpins and fold the foam out of the way.   In a controlled environment I have never had to seal anything and if stored properly I have yet to see  Baltic birch warp EVER.
